Back to Wills Eye on Tuesday...

for my first post plaque check up there. I saw the local retinal specialist two months ago here. It's a two day deal, so I'm guessing they will do the exam and ultrasound on Tuesday. I don't know what else is on Tuesday's agenda. Wednesday is the Avastin injection and perhaps a laser treatment. I am anxious to know if the tumor is still shrinking and if whatever they do will further affect my vision. The avastin is supposed to help the cause, but laser and continuing effects of radiation will essentially destroy central vision by 18 months. I don't see the very specialized ocular melanoma oncologist until May 1. Will probably be another liver scan before then. I'm really hoping I'm eligible for an adjuvant oral chemo pill called Sutent. But that's getting ahead of myself.... right now we're aiming for continuing tumor death. I pray for all of you every night.
